Aaron chose a new building project - a scow... which in case you don't know, is a flat-bottomed boat, like a barge. He'll be making one big enough to hold two or three people. His intention is to give rides at the eddy next summer.

He got the building plan from this book:

The American Boy's Handy Book: What to Do and how to Do It
The American Boy's Handy Book: What to Do and how to Do It

By Daniel Beard

"An 1890 manual of pastimes which includes instructions for making kites, fishing poles, a blow gun, boats, and theatrical costumes, and for raising dogs, stuffing animals, stocking an aquarium, and camping."

Recently I read the entire forward to him. Our copy has a forward by Noel Perrin that compares boys prior to 1910 with boys of today... sort of a sociological study. Aaron got this book from his aunt a year or two ago. He took a big interest in it when I showed him the plans in the book for building snow forts and houses, after he built the igloos during our snow storm.

HSLDA has a new article online about the Emotional Benefits of Entrepreneurialism. This is something we pursue in our homeschool too. Career preparation is a big part of our program. Already our son knows enough to start a small bike repair business. It isn't his first choice of work, but will be something he can always fall back on if need be. Our daughter has trained herself to work with pets, but still is not sure what she will eventually want to do.

Early career awareness can save a person from lots of hard times later in life.
